When disaster strikes, every second counts. In recent years, a powerful tool has emerged to aid in these critical situations: drones. These unmanned aerial vehicles (UAVs) have proven invaluable in disaster relief and emergency response efforts, offering capabilities that were once unimaginable.

A Bird’s-Eye View for Search and Rescue

When disaster strikes, locating survivors and assessing the extent of damage are top priorities. Drones equipped with high-resolution cameras and thermal imaging sensors can quickly survey vast areas, providing rescuers with real-time information. This aerial perspective allows teams to identify survivors who might be trapped or injured, significantly improving the chances of a successful rescue.

  • Case in point: In the aftermath of the 2015 Nepal earthquake, drones were deployed to survey the destruction in Kathmandu Valley. Their ability to access dangerous and hard-to-reach areas proved crucial in locating survivors and assessing the damage. Rapid Damage Assessment for Effective Response

Understanding the full scope of damage is crucial for coordinating relief efforts. Drones can create detailed maps and 3D models of disaster-stricken areas, highlighting infrastructure damage, road blockages, and potential hazards. This information empowers responders to allocate resources effectively and prioritise the most urgent needs.

Delivering Lifesaving Supplies When Time is Critical

In the aftermath of a disaster, access to essential supplies like food, water, and medicine can be limited. Drones have the unique ability to deliver these essential items to isolated or hard-to-reach areas. Their agility and speed make them ideal for navigating hazardous terrain or areas cut off by flooding or debris.

  • Real-world impact: In 2017, drones were used to deliver medical supplies to a remote village in Malawi that was cut off by flooding. Beyond the Basics: Expanding Drone Capabilities

Using drones in disaster response is constantly evolving. Researchers are developing drones with even more advanced features, such as:

  • Autonomous navigation: Drones can increasingly operate independently, flying pre-programmed routes and making real-time decisions based on data collected.
  • Swarm technology: Multiple drones can work together as a coordinated unit, covering more ground and performing complex tasks more efficiently.
  • AI-powered analysis: Drones equipped with artificial intelligence can quickly analyse vast amounts of data, identifying patterns and insights that aid in decision-making.

Addressing the Challenges: Limitations and Considerations in Drone Usage

While the benefits of drones in disaster relief are undeniable, it is essential to acknowledge the potential challenges and limitations associated with their use:

  • Regulatory Restrictions:  Drone operations are subject to airspace regulations and may face restrictions in certain areas or during specific times, hindering their deployment in disaster zones.
  • Limited Flight Time and Payload Capacity: Drones typically have limited battery life and can only carry a restricted payload, impacting their range and the amount of aid they can deliver.
  • Environmental Factors: Adverse weather conditions, such as strong winds or heavy rain, can significantly impair drone operations and limit their effectiveness in disaster areas.

The Future of Drones in Disaster Relief

As drone technology continues to advance, their role in disaster relief and emergency response is poised to expand. With their ability to save lives, assess damage, and deliver critical supplies, drones are becoming indispensable tools in the fight against natural disasters. The ongoing development of autonomous navigation, swarm technology, and AI-powered analysis promises to further enhance their capabilities and make them even more effective in future disaster scenarios.
